N2 - Gustatory evoked potentials and magnetic fields of the human brain were measured and analyzed. Gustatory evoked potentials were dominant in the frontal region, and gustatory evoked magnetic fields were obtained in the temporal region. Based on the spatial distributions of gustatory evoked potentials and magnetic fields, we estimated electric sources of gustatory evoked brain responses using forward problem analysis.
